China's domestic rebar prices decreased further on Thursday April 8 amid an increase in output and weaker demand. DomesticEastern China (Shanghai): 5,000-5,040 yuan ($764-770) per tonne, down by 30 yuan per tonneA local industry information provider reported that rebar output in the week to Thursday was 3.57 million tonnes, up by 38,000 tonnes from the preceding week. The London Metal Exchange three-month lead price closed at its highest in a month on Wednesday April 7, while the rest of the base metals complex consolidated following a bullish pricing session on Tuesday. Lead's futures price, often the laggard on the LME, was the standout performer on Wednesday with a 1.3% rise to $1,993.50 per tonne at the 5pm close.
